Fascination About impz dubai location map

Petzone is the biggest pet store chain while in the Gulf Cooperation Council (GCC), main the way in which in pet retail and distribution from the UAE. That has a growing workforce along with a laser-like target numerous intriguing future ambitions, our popularity has skyrocketed in recent times.Happypets.ae is undoubtedly an interactive online pet

read more